Almond Flour Banana Bread

AuthorLily Mellow
A soft, golden, naturally gluten free banana bread made with blanched almond flour, ripe bananas, maple syrup, and warm cinnamon. One bowl, no mixer, ready in just over an hour.

Ingredients  

WET INGREDIENTS

  • 3 large very ripe bananas mashed (approximately 340g / 1½ cups purée)
  • 3 large eggs
  • cup 105g pure maple syrup
  • 1 tablespoon 14g olive oil or melted coconut oil

DRY INGREDIENTS

  • 2 cups 192g blanched almond flour (super-fine, not almond meal)
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on fine sea salt

Instructions 

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ly spray a 9×5-inch (23×13 cm) loaf pan with oil and line with parchment paper.
  2. Mash the bananas with a fork on a plate or directly in your mixing bowl until mostly smooth. You need about 1½ cups.
  3. Add all remaining ingredients to the bowl: almond flour, eggs, maple syrup, oil, baking powder, cinnamon, and salt.
  4. Stir with a spatula until the batter is smooth and fully combined with no dry pockets.
  5.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the top.
  6. Bake for 50 to 55 minutes, until the top is deep golden and cracked in the center. Tent loosely with aluminum foil after 45 minutes if browning too quickly.
  7. Cool completely in the pan for at least 30 minutes before slicing.

Notes

Note 1 — Storage: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days, or freeze individual slices for up to 3 months. Place parchment between slices before freezing.
Note 2 — Almond flour vs. almond meal: You must use blanched almond flour (fine, pale, made from peeled almonds). Almond meal will make this bread dense and gummy. Bob's Red Mill Super-Fine is a reliable choice.
Note 3 — Maple syrup substitute: Honey works 1:1. For a lower-sugar loaf, reduce to ¼ cup if your bananas are very ripe and spotted.
